Data Access Committee (DAC) Management¶
A Data Access Committee (DAC) is a committee responsible for reviewing and approving data access requests for one or more datasets. In DAISY, a DAC is always linked to a Contract, which in turn belongs to a Project. DACs are managed under the Definitions module.
DACs are typically used in biomedical research to govern access to sensitive data — the committee reviews requests and decides who may access which datasets under what conditions.
Creating a DAC¶
A DAC can be created in two ways:
- From the Definitions menu — navigate to the DACs tab and click the add button.
- From a Contract detail page — scroll to the DACs section and click the add button there. The contract is pre-filled.
When creating a DAC you must provide:
- Title — a unique name for the committee. The title cannot be changed after creation.
- Project — used to filter available contracts.
- Contract — the contract under which the DAC operates. Cannot be changed after creation.
- Local Custodians — at least one user responsible for managing the DAC.
Optionally, you may add a Description of the committee's purpose and scope.
Note
DACs cannot be deleted once created.
Managing Members¶
Committee members are Contacts (people registered in DAISY's Definitions module). To add a member:
- Open the DAC detail page.
- Click the add button in the Members section.
- Select a contact and optionally add a remark (e.g. their role in the committee).
Each contact can only be added once per DAC. Members can be removed by users with edit permissions on the DAC.
Linking Datasets¶
A DAC can be responsible for one or more Datasets. Datasets are linked to a DAC to indicate that the committee reviews and approves access requests for that data.
Assigning datasets to a DAC is restricted to Data Stewards. Only published datasets that are not already assigned to another DAC can be linked.
Permissions¶
DAC permissions follow the same pattern as other DAISY records:
| Action | Who can perform it |
|---|---|
| View any DAC | All authenticated users |
| Create a DAC | Users with edit permission on the parent Contract |
| Edit a DAC | Data Stewards, Legal users (via contract), Local Custodians |
| Manage members | Same as edit |
| Assign datasets | Data Stewards only |
Permissions on a DAC are inherited from its parent Contract. If you have edit permission on a Contract, you have edit permission on all DACs under that contract. See Users Groups and Permissions for the full breakdown.
